The Clinical Frontiers of ADHD in the Postmenopausal Woman

estrogen is pro-cognitive, that there are estrogen and sex hormone receptors in the prefrontal cortex through which many of the networks travel. The ADHD woman going into perimenopause will complain cognitive ability is worse. You have to decide whether ADHD predated the chemo brain. It's a trajectory, not a cross-sectional symptom checklist.
